Sao Tome and Principe's universal health coverage index was 60 in 2023, ranking #139 out of 193 countries. This represents a +0.0% change from 2022. Over the past 24 years, the highest recorded value was 60 (2022) and the lowest was 41 (2000). Data sourced from the World Bank World Development Indicators.

Historical Data
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2023 | 60 | +0.0% |
| 2022 | 60 | +1.7% |
| 2021 | 59 | +1.7% |
| 2020 | 58 | +0.0% |
| 2019 | 58 | +0.0% |
| 2018 | 58 | +9.4% |
| 2017 | 53 | +0.0% |
| 2016 | 53 | +1.9% |
| 2015 | 52 | +2.0% |
| 2014 | 51 | +0.0% |
| 2013 | 51 | +0.0% |
| 2012 | 51 | +0.0% |
| 2011 | 51 | +0.0% |
| 2010 | 51 | +2.0% |
| 2009 | 50 | +2.0% |
| 2008 | 49 | +2.1% |
| 2007 | 48 | +0.0% |
| 2006 | 48 | +2.1% |
| 2005 | 47 | +4.4% |
| 2004 | 45 | +2.3% |
| 2003 | 44 | +2.3% |
| 2002 | 43 | +2.4% |
| 2001 | 42 | +2.4% |
| 2000 | 41 |
